13. Tiered Tray Kitchen Décor
Tiered trays are an easy and stylish way to switch up your décor each season. Fill yours with mini flower pots, pastel mugs, or Easter-themed trinkets to create a fun seasonal display.


14. Yellow Accents
Yellow is such a happy color, and adding it to your kitchen instantly brightens up the space. Whether through dish towels, vases, or even lemons in a bowl, this cheerful hue is a must for spring.

15. Spring Tea Towels
Swap out your everyday kitchen towels for ones with fresh floral prints. It’s such a simple way to bring spring into your space with little effort!


16. Light and Airy Curtains
If your kitchen has windows, consider swapping out heavy drapes for light and airy curtains. Sheer or linen fabrics let in plenty of natural light, making your space feel fresh and inviting.


17. Wooden Cake Stand with Seasonal Décor
A wooden cake stand isn’t just for cakes! Use it as a base for displaying candles, mini vases, or decorative eggs for a layered spring kitchen décor look.
18. Spring-Inspired Tableware
Switching up your tableware for spring-themed dishes, pastel mugs, or floral-patterned plates is a fun way to embrace the season.
19. Herb Garden on the Windowsill
Fresh herbs like basil, mint, and rosemary not only smell amazing but also add a lovely touch of greenery to your kitchen. Plus, they’re perfect for cooking!
20. Spring Wreath for the Kitchen Door
Who says wreaths are only for Christmas? A spring wreath made of eucalyptus, lavender, or baby’s breath looks stunning on a pantry door or wall hook.
21. Decorative Glass Jars with Lemon Slices
Fill glass jars with water and fresh lemon slices for a simple yet stunning kitchen display. Not only does it look pretty, but it also makes your space smell amazing!
22. Soft, Floral Scented Candles
Nothing sets the mood like a lovely scented candle. Opt for floral or citrus scents to make your kitchen feel extra fresh and welcoming this season.
